Peter Graves was born Peter Duesler Aurness on March 18, 1926 in Minneapolis, Minnesota. While growing up in Minnesota, he excelled at sports and music (as a saxophonist), and by age 16, he was a radio announcer at WMIN in Minneapolis. James Arness and Peter Graves were two of the most talented actors of their generation.James Arness was born as James Aurness in Minneapolis, Minnesota. His parents were Rolf Cirkler Aurness and Ruth Duesler, descendants of Norwegian and German immigrants. The original family name was 'Aursnes', but when Arness's grandfather came to Ellis Island, he later changed the name to 'Aurness'. SIMI VALLEY, Calif. — Rolf Aurness, father of actors James Arness and Peter Graves, died Monday at the age of 88. Aurness, a rancher in Ventura County for 20 years, died at a Simi Valley hospital of natural causes, officials said.

Why did Peter Graves and James Arness have different surnames? Rolf’s father, Peter Aurness, changed his name to Arness when he emigrated from Norway in 1887. Arness was a Methodist who lived with his family. Peter Graves, the actor, was Arness’ younger brother. Peter went by the stage name “Graves,” which was a maternal family name.
